If you die without a will, depend on, or various other arrangement for the distribution of your money and home, those possessions will normally be dispersed according to California law. These intestate succession regulations are made complex, yet they basically distributes your possessions to your surviving family members based on domestic partnership. Some assets do not go with this process and rather will be dispersed to enduring co-owners or to recipients you marked beforehand.




For accounts and properties with beneficiary designations, you can typically pick your beneficiary when you you're your account and can alter your recipient any time. Contact the financial institution, insurance firm, or various other entity holding your account or possession to figure out just how to assign or alter a beneficiary and if there are any restrictions.


In The golden state, possessions gotten throughout a marriage might be thought about neighborhood home and may pass to the making it through partner when one partner passes away. You can regulate the circulation of your assets after fatality by developing a will certainly or a trust fund, consisting of a living trust. You can also utilize a will or depend on to make arrangements for the treatment of your minor kids.
